andrew grove

after completing ph.d. in 1963, grove worked @ fairchild semiconductor researcher, , 1967 had become assistant director of development. work there made him familiar development of integrated circuits, lead microcomputer revolution in 1970s. in 1967, wrote college textbook on subject, physics , technology of semiconductor devices.



andy grove, robert noyce , gordon moore (1978)


in 1968, robert noyce , gordon moore co-founded intel, after , grove left fairchild semiconductor. grove joined on day of incorporation, although not founder according company. fellow hungarian émigré leslie l. vadász intel s fourth employee. grove worked company s director of engineering, , helped manufacturing operations started. in 1983, wrote book, high output management, in described many of methods , manufacturing concepts.


initially, intel manufactured dynamic memory chips, drams. 1985, less demand memory, production problems, , challenges created japanese dumping of memory chips @ below-cost prices, grove forced make radical changes. result, chose discontinue producing drams , focus instead on manufacturing microprocessors. grove played key role in negotiating ibm use intel microprocessors in new personal computers.


the company s revenue increased $2,672 in first year $20.8 billion in 1997. grove intel s president in 1979, ceo in 1987 , chairman , ceo in 1997. relinquished ceo title in may 1998, having been diagnosed prostate cancer few years earlier, , remained chairman of board until november 2004. grove continued work @ intel senior advisor , had been lecturer @ stanford university. reflected upon intel s growth through years:



in various bits , pieces, have steered intel start-up 1 of central companies of information economy.



grove credited having transformed intel manufacturer of memory chips 1 of world s dominant producers of microprocessors. during tenure ceo, grove oversaw 4,500% increase in intel s market capitalization $4 billion $197 billion, making world s 7th largest company, 64,000 employees. of company s revenues reinvested in research , development, along building new facilities, in order produce improved , faster microprocessors.
